Abstract The researchers in the morphological area of the Faculty of Veterinary Medicine of Naples are long since carrying out investigations on the buffalo. This is due to the paucity of data in the literature of the field as well as scientific interest for many aspects of the biology of this species like the seasonality of the sexual cicle. The studies that have been done are numerous and regard many different fields as the chromosome map, spermatogenesis, histogenesis of the endocrine pancreas, blood circulation and innervation, and the structure and ultrastructure of several organs. In the present lecture, more recent and interesting results are reported regarding the blood circulation and peripheral innervation of several organs and the structure an ultrastructure of tracts of the digestive system. In particular, the following topics are presented: the evolution of the coronaric circle during the embryonic development; the hypophyseal ciculation; the morphology of sensitive corpuscles in the external genital organs and in the reticular groove. In addition, data regarding the structure, the ultrastructure of the stomach wall and the role of each mucosal layer in the stomach functions are reported. The results of these morphological studies costitute a scientific background which is essential in the field of the applicative biotechnology.
